Description

Streamline the point-of-care testing experience with the BD Veritor System. This easy-to-use handheld device enables testing for Flu A+B, Group A Strep, respiratory syncytial virus (RSV), and more assays. It delivers fast and accurate results that help improve the patient experience.

Features

BD Veritor System Features

  • Easy to use, one-button functionality.
  • Convenient workflow flexibility.
  • Delivers fast and accurate results.

Configurations

BD Veritor Systems Configurations

  • #445006: SARS-CoV-2 Upgrade USB Key.
  • #256061: RSV Control Swab Set (10 Pairs of Swabs - 10 Positive / 10 Negative).
  • #256051: Flu A+B Swab Control, CLIA Waived (10 Tests/Kit).
  • #256040: Strep A Test Kit, CLIA Waived (30 Tests/Kit).
  • #256082: For Rapid Detection of SARS-CoV-2 (30 Tests/Kit).
  • #256045: Influenza A+B POC Kit, CLIA Waived (30 Tests/Kit).
  • #256041: Influenza A+B Clinical Kit, Mod Complex (30 Tests/Kit).
  • #256042: RSV Clinical Kit, Mod Complex (30 Tests/Kit).
  • #256038: RSV Test Kit, CLIA Waived (30 Tests/Kit).
  • #256080: Strep A + Flu Kit + Analyzer Combo (2 Group A Strep, 1 Flu CLIA-Waived Kit, & 1 Analyzer).
  • #256088: SARS-CoV-2 & Flu A+B Assays (30 Tests/Kit).
  • #256084: SARS Kit + Analyzer Combo (2 SARS-CoV-2 Kits and 1 Analyzer).
  • #256094: At-Home COVID-19 Test Kit.
  • #256095: SARS/Flu Kit + Analyzer Combo (2 SARS/Flu Kits and 1 Analyzer).

Frequently asked questions

Is the Veritor System easy to use?

Yes, the BD Veritor System is specifically engineered for ease of use in point-of-care settings. It features simple, one-button functionality designed to streamline the operation and provide convenient workflow flexibility for various testing environments.

Does the BD Veritor System provide rapid results?

The BD Veritor System is designed to deliver fast and accurate results for efficient point-of-care testing, helping to enhance the patient experience.

Does the BD Veritor System perform multiple diagnostic tests?

Yes, the BD Veritor System is highly versatile, supporting rapid point-of-care testing for a range of critical infectious disease assays. The system is engineered to deliver fast and accurate results and offers convenient workflow flexibility.

It supports testing for the following key pathogens:

  • Influenza A and B (Flu A+B)
  • Group A Streptococcus (Strep A)
  • Respiratory Syncytial Virus (RSV)
  • SARS-CoV-2 (COVID-19)

Its easy-to-use, one-button functionality makes it suitable for streamlined clinical workflows. Note that supporting these assays requires using the appropriate specific configurations, such as dedicated test kits or a SARS-CoV-2 upgrade key.

What does the SARS-CoV-2 Upgrade USB Key do?

The SARS-CoV-2 Upgrade USB Key updates your BD Veritor System, allowing it to perform rapid and accurate point-of-care testing specifically for SARS-CoV-2. This key enhances the system’s diagnostic capabilities, enabling quick and reliable results for improved patient care.
